What’s it like to drive the 2017 Subaru Legacy?

Standard under the hood of the 2017 Subaru Legacy is a 2.5-liter 4-cylinder that puts out 175-hp. Available in Limited models is a 3.6-liter 6-cylinder that dishes up a full 256-hp. According to Kelley Blue Book, “Around town the Legacy is comfortable and quiet, with a relaxed ride, but it still handles quite well despite notable lean in corners.”

Consumer Reports had similar reactions, explaining that while “it doesn’t exactly feel sporty, the Legacy actually handles very responsively.” Consumer Reports also called out the 2017 Subaru Legacy for its available 3.6-liter 6-cylinder engine, adding that “it delivers far more gratifying acceleration with even less noise, giving the car a more refined feel.”

The 2017 Subaru Legacy is as safe as it is reliable

How this sedan drives isn’t the only reason to consider it. The 2017 Subaru Legacy is also a remarkably safe car. The Insurance Institute for Highway Safety (IIHS) even recognized it as a Top Safety Pick+ when equipped with optional front crash prevention and specific headlights.

The National Highway Traffic Safety Administration (NHTSA) gave it high marks too. The 2017 Subaru Legacy earned itself a five out of five overall safety rating in its crashworthiness tests.

And when it comes to reliability? The Legacy continues to please. Having earned a four out of five overall reliability rating from Consumer Reports, you can count on the Subaru Legacy to hold up for miles to come. If that’s not enough to convince you, J.D. Power also gave it a ‘Great’ quality and reliability rating.

It’s stocked with standard features too

The 2017 Subaru Legacy offers no shortage of standard features either. Opt for the base model, and standard features include a 6.2-inch touchscreen infotainment system, Sirius XM satellite radio, Bluetooth and USB inputs, and Pandora integration. 

For a real automotive treat, Kelley Blue Book recommends opting for the Premium trim level. Opt for this trim level, and enjoy added features like a 10-way-power driver’s seat, heated front seats, dual-zone automatic climate control, and a 7-inch touchscreen display.

Consider the benefits of a certified pre-owned model

And if buying a used car has you feeling stressed? Consider choosing a certified pre-owned Subaru Legacy. Unlike your typical used car, a certified model has been thoroughly vetted. Each certified pre-owned Subaru undergoes a 152-point inspection and comes accompanied by a 7-year/100,000-mile powertrain warranty and 24/7 Roadside Assistance.
